Hemant Soren Set to Be Sworn in as the Chief Minister of Jharkhand Today
Governor Santosh Kumar Gangwar will administer the oath to Hemant Soren at Morabadi Ground in Ranchi at 4 PM.

Hemant Soren is set to be sworn in as the 14th Chief Minister of Jharkhand during a grand ceremony at Ranchi’s Morabadi Ground on Thursday, November 28, at 4 PM. The oath will be administered by Governor Santosh Kumar Gangwar. According to Ghulam Ahmad Mir, Congress general secretary and Jharkhand in-charge, Soren will take the oath alone, with plans to expand his cabinet following a vote of confidence in the assembly.
The ceremony will witness the presence of several prominent dignitaries, particularly key members of the INDIA bloc. Soren has invited the public to attend the event and shared a YouTube live stream link for those unable to be present.
Expected attendees include:
- Congress national president Mallikarjun Kharge
- Congress leader Rahul Gandhi
- NCP (SP) chief Sharad Pawar
- West Bengal Chief Minister Mamata Banerjee
- Meghalaya Chief Minister Conrad Sangma
- Punjab Chief Minister Bhagwant Mann
- Himachal Pradesh Chief Minister Sukhvinder Singh Sukhu
- CPI(ML) general secretary Dipankar Bhattacharya
- AAP leader Arvind Kejriwal
- Shiv Sena (UBT) leader Uddhav Thackeray
- Samajwadi Party chief Akhilesh Yadav
- PDP leader Mehbooba Mufti
- Tamil Nadu minister Udhayanidhi Stalin
- Karnataka Deputy CM DK Shivakumar
- Bihar’s Leader of Opposition, Tejashwi Yadav
During an inspection of the event preparations on Wednesday, Soren expressed his gratitude for the participation of such distinguished leaders, calling it a significant moment. Posters have been displayed across Ranchi, and special security and traffic arrangements have been put in place for the occasion. This marks Soren’s fourth tenure as Jharkhand’s Chief Minister, following his victory in the Barhait constituency, where he defeated BJP’s Gamliyel Hembrom by a margin of 39,791 votes in the recent assembly elections.
